Find the slope of the line that passes through the points (4, 4) and (5,3).

Respuesta :

Akolism256
Akolism256 Akolism256
  • 01-05-2020

Answer:

the slope of the line is -1

Step-by-step explanation:

slope= change in y/change in x

slope=(3-4)/(5-4)

= -1/1

= -1
